Instructions
Please try to you adhere to the following for the preparation of the talk.
- Prepare at least a preliminary plan of the talk by mid-September at the latest and communicate it to us.
- Have a meeting with one of us when your talk is almost ready, at the latest one week before your talk (e.g. for the talks on the first day, you should meet us before the 25.09). The meeting can also be online if needed.
- To receive a grade for the seminar, you have to hand in a report covering the content of your talk. The final report has to be submitted by the end of the winter semester, preferably by the end of December.
Guidelines
Here are some guidelines for the preparation of the talk itself.
- Don’t hesitate to ask questions about your talk/surrounding math at any point in time! (In particular, ask if it’s not clear what’s meant in the program.)
- The program is a guideline in the following sense. What’s written there should all be included in the talk (apart potentially for *-marked points), but you might have to include more material for a coherent talk. This is part of the tasks of preparing a seminar talk!
- The provided references are meant to help with point 2, but you might find it useful to look for other references too.
- We suggest reading the advice for talks. Giving talks is a hard art-form to master, therefore we collected some advice that we hope can be of help :) (On this note, keep in mind that only the report is officially graded; we hope that not having to stress about the grade can help you focus on the talk itself!)
